news 2026/4/18 5:16:18

基于CLARK变换和PARK变换的异步电机FOC控制器simulink建模与仿真

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
基于CLARK变换和PARK变换的异步电机FOC控制器simulink建模与仿真

目录

1.课题概述

2.系统仿真结果

3.核心程序或模型

4.系统原理简介

4.1 Clark变换(三相→两相静止坐标系)

4.2 Park变换(两相静止→两相同步旋转坐标系)

4.3 电流环控制

4.4 Park逆变换(d−q→α−β)

4.5 Clark逆变换(α−β→三相)

5.完整工程文件


1.课题概述

磁场定向控制(FOC)是通过坐标变换(Clark、Park)将三相定子电流转换为同步旋转坐标系下的励磁电流(id)和转矩电流(iq),实现二者的解耦控制,从而像直流电机一样独立调节磁场和转矩。在这个课题中,我们将使用simulink完成上述功能。

2.系统仿真结果

3.核心程序或模型

版本:Matlab2024b

139

4.系统原理简介

磁场定向控制(Field-Oriented Control,FOC)是异步电机高性能控制的核心技术,其核心逻辑是通过CLARK变换和PARK变换实现“三相交流系统→两相旋转系统”的解耦,将异步电机的复杂控制简化为类似直流电机的“励磁-转矩”独立调节。

FOC的核心是实现“解耦控制”异步电机的定子电流包含“励磁分量”和“转矩分量”,但在三相坐标系下,这两个分量相互耦合,无法独立调节。FOC的本质是通过坐标变换,将三相交流量转换到与转子磁场同步旋转的d−q坐标系中,使励磁分量id和转矩分量iq在该坐标系下成为直流量,从而实现二者的完全解耦。

4.1 Clark变换(三相→两相静止坐标系)

将三相定子电流(ia,ib,ic)转换为两相静止坐标系(α−β)下的电流(iα,iβ),满足ia+ib+ic=0。

4.2 Park变换(两相静止→两相同步旋转坐标系)

将α−β坐标系下的电流(iα,iβ)转换为与转子磁场同步旋转的d−q坐标系下的电流(id,iq),其中θ为转子磁场电角度。

4.3 电流环控制

在d−q坐标系下,独立控制id∗(励磁电流给定)和iq∗(转矩电流给定):

id∗跟踪转子磁链给定λr∗(通常设为额定值);

iq∗由转速环输出(根据转速误差调节)。

4.4 Park逆变换(d−q→α−β)

将d−q坐标系下的电压给定(ud∗,uq∗)转换为α−β坐标系下的电压(uα∗,uβ∗)。

4.5 Clark逆变换(α−β→三相)

将α−β坐标系下的电压(uα∗,uβ∗)转换为三相定子电压给定(ua∗,ub∗,uc∗),驱动逆变器。

5.完整工程文件

v v

关注后,GZH回复关键词:a21,或回复关键词:FOC

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/16 15:50:11

MySQL----case的用法

在 MySQL 中,CASE 表达式是一个用于条件判断的功能,可以根据不同的条件返回不同的结果。CASE 表达式通常用于 SELECT 查询语句中,可以在 SQL 中灵活地进行条件判断和数据转换。CASE 有两种基本的语法形式: 简单 CASE 表达式&#…

作者头像 李华
网站建设 2026/4/9 19:58:00

MySQL 数据类型详解:TINYINT、INT 和 BIGINT

在设计数据库时,选择合适的数据类型对于系统性能和存储效率至关重要。MySQL 提供了多种整数类型来满足不同的存储需求,其中包括 TINYINT、INT 和 BIGINT。本文将详细介绍这三种整数类型的区别、应用场景和使用建议。 1. TINYINT TINYINT 是 MySQL 中存储…

作者头像 李华
网站建设 2026/4/16 17:19:11

基于python深度学习的面部表情识别系统

博主介绍:java高级开发,从事互联网行业六年,熟悉各种主流语言,精通java、python、php、爬虫、web开发,已经做了多年的设计程序开发,开发过上千套设计程序,没有什么华丽的语言,只有实…

作者头像 李华
网站建设 2026/4/16 23:53:17

【ITK手册006】itk::Point 深度解析与实用指南

【ITK手册006】itk::Point 深度解析与实用指南 0. 概述 在 ITK (Insight Segmentation and Registration Toolkit) 的几何框架中,itk::Point 是最基础的类之一。它用于表示 n 维欧几里得空间中的一个静态位置(坐标)。 与 itk::Vector&#xf…

作者头像 李华
网站建设 2026/4/15 20:19:44

论文写作隐藏技巧:7款AI神器5分钟生成3万字+真实参考文献揭秘

开头:90%的学生不知道的论文“黑科技”,导师私藏的学术加速密码 你是否经历过: 对着空白文档熬到凌晨3点,初稿还停留在“研究背景”?导师的修改意见像“天书”,改了3遍还是被打回?查重报告飘红…

作者头像 李华
网站建设 2026/4/17 12:06:44

MySQL 篇 - Java 连接 MySQL 数据库并实现数据交互

在现代应用中,数据库是不可或缺的一部分。Java 作为一种广泛使用的编程语言,提供了丰富的 API 来与各种数据库进行交互。本文将详细介绍如何在 Java 中连接 MySQL 数据库,并实现基本的数据交互功能。 一、环境准备 1.1 安装 MySQL 首先&am…

作者头像 李华